Finding The Best Anti-Wrinkle Cream

July 21st, 2010
Comments Off

There are a lot of things you need to consider when you’re trying to find the best anti-wrinkle-cream. After all, there are hundreds of products on the market, and all of them boast of being the most effective. Obviously, they can’t all be best, so you need to develop some criteria for weeding out the bad ones in order to come up with the one that is best suited to your needs. By looking at such qualities as value, ingredient quality, performance and customer feedback, and safety, you’ll be able to find the best anti-wrinkle cream for you.

When you look at value you aren’t just considering what something costs. Instead, you’re calculating how much good you get for each dollar that you spend. Price is not a good indicator of the best anti-wrinkle cream. Some really expensive creams actually don’t work as well as many of their cheaper counterparts. The first thing you need to do is to consider exactly what you want the product to do for you. Do you want immediate results, tightening and firming, a healthy, glowing complexion, or maybe something that will reduce dark circles? Doing research to find out which ingredients will address your particular problems and then finding creams that contain those ingredients will point you in the right direction.

The only way you’re going to know what ingredients are going to be most beneficial for your skin conditions is by doing your homework. When you read a product label, you’re going to see a lot of foreign-sounding ingredients, such as Hyaluronic Acid, Acetyl-Hepapeptide-1, Palmoytoyl-Tripeptide-3, Silk peptides, FREEZOX, and others. Only by learning what these terms mean are you going to be able to make intelligent decisions about the products you buy. Then, when you know what you’re looking for you’ll be able to find numerous products that contain these ingredients and compare prices so that you get the most for your money. After all, if you find two creams that contain about the same ingredients, why pay a lot more for one of them when the other will work the same way?

You can learn a lot about a product from reading customer feedback comments. Just don’t believe everything you read, because there are websites that post fake feedback in order to sway the feelings of their customers, so stick with websites you know are reliable, or check several different sites to see if all the feedback agrees. If it doesn’t, that’s a sign you need to watch out for a product. Of course, a lot of negative feedback will tell you all you need to know. Since feedback is based on personal experience and includes reasons why the person either does or doesn’t like the product, you can get a lot of insight from it. You can also talk with the people you know to see if they’ve had any experience with anti-wrinkle creams.

Safety is a final aspect you’ll need to consider when choosing the best anti-wrinkle cream for your particular skin conditions. Sad but true, there are creams on the market which contain ingredients that are harmful to skin. By studying the different ingredients as well as any information you can find about a product’s safety record, you can learn to avoid these harmful creams. Most likely the product you choose is something you’ll be using for the rest of your life, so you want to make sure it’s totally safe before you start using it.

Puffy Eyes: Home Remedies That Work

July 21st, 2010
Comments Off

Part 1 of 2 parts

Do you have puffy eyes caused by aging, smoking, stress, drinking or just about anything else? Not to worry - there is help and it’s free! The 4 remedies listed below are free and easy to do and will go a long way in diminishing your puffy eyes.

1. Green or black tea. Caffeinated teas help constrict blood vessels and diminish swelling (due to aging, smoking, stress, etc), while herbal teas (especially chamomile) contain anti-irritants that soothe and reduce puffiness.

Directions: Steep 2 bags of your choice of tea in hot water for 4-5 minutes. Let cool until the bags are comfortably warm to the touch. Lie down, close your eyes, and place a tea bag over each eye; then cover with a soft cloth. During hot months, put the cooked tea bags in the refrigerator and apply to eyes when needed for a refreshing, de-puffing experience.

2. Spoons. If you’re in need of an ultra-quick reduction of your puffy eyes, tea spoons, believe it or not, work amazingly.

Directions: Place 4 to 6 spoons in the fridge. Lie down, close those eyes, and put one tea spoon on each eye. As the spoons warm, replace them with cold ones from the refrigerator (or if more convenient, keep them wrapped in an ice-pack).

3. Cucumber. This is perhaps the best-known remedy, known by supermodels as a sure-fire and super-quick way to reduce puffiness right before a photo-shoot. The cucumber’s contracting qualities cause your blood vessels to constrict, quickly and dramatically reducing puffy eyes.

Directions: Lie down, close your eyes and place a thin slice on each eye. Relax for five to ten minutes while the cucumbers cure your puffiness.

4. Egg white. Here is a real souffl for your face with incredible age-defying benefits. This one’s also great for reducing crow’s feet.

Directions: Beat one egg white until stiff. Apply with a brush or soft cloth around eye areas (inner and outer) as well as along your cheekbones. Leave on for ten minutes. Wash off by spaying the egg white with water,then use use cold water on a cotton ball or washcloth to remove.

Keep Your Skin Protected After Sun Exposure With Essential Oils

July 10th, 2010
Comments Off

Summer is here and many of us are spending more time out in the sun. And though we may apply sunscreen liberally, at the end of long hot days our skin will still feel the effect of the sun’s rays. Friends in that natural health sciences tell us that most damage from sun exposure to our skin is our result of ultra violet rays creating free radicals within our skins cells. Our skin becomes inflamed as a result. Fortunately, topically applied antioxidants can quench these free radicals, reduce inflammation, and leave our skin with a happy healthy glow. Application of the proper formula can have a marked effect in reducing premature aging for yourself and everyone in your family.

Essential oils are exceptionally potent antioxidants, with some being researched specifically for this activity in our skin. Oil of Myrrh was recently studied for its free radical inhibiting effect specifically in the chemical interaction between UV rays and the skins natural oils. Myrrh has long been used to natural healing, and the studies show evidence of its healing potential. Every essential oil found in skin care formulas has antioxidant action, and each one has a unique skin healing property.

Creating a personal formula tailored to your family and children is especially fun and satisfying. Making an after-sun skincare formula is as easy as adding a few drops of one or more essential oils to a natural carrier oil base. That’s all it takes! The first and most obvious choice for an after-sun formula is lavender essential oil. We all know that lavender began the modern aromatherapy revolution by healing burns that were caused in an accident — and it will have the same effect on skin inflamed by the sun. Lavender can be used full strength on severe sunburns, and included at low concentrations with other oils for daily use.

Blue tansy and German chamomile are somewhat more rare essential oils with profound anti-inflammatory action. Choose one or the other to include at a very dilute amount — only 1 or 2%. Their deep blue colors indicate high levels of antioxidant and anti-inflammatory components which make them an excellent choice for after-sun skin care.

Helichrysum may be the most dramatically anti-inflammatory and regenerative oil used in skin care. While expensive, just a small amount will have important healing effects. Helichrysum is used in wound healing and scar removal blends, and will do just as well for daily facial care for “mature” skin.

Sandalwood and frankincense are two exotic oils often found in skin care formulas having properties especially suited to helping your skin recover from sun exposure. Both oils have been researched for their anti-cancer activity; sandalwood in particular has been found to be protective when applied before exposure to UV rays, and is very likely to be supportive after exposure as well. Frankincense is considered one of the most broadly therapeutic essential oils of all, with anticancer activity, and proven support for mature skin care. These features add up to a very protective oil for those spending a good amount of time in the sun.

Finally, a lovely essential oil that should be perhaps be in every aromatherapy skin care formula is Sea Buckthorn. This oil is extracted from tiny red berries from a bush wildly grown across Europe. This fruity smelling, deep red oil is dense with vitamin A - like nutrients for the skin which dramatically increase healing and regeneration rates. You’ll see this oil recommended in nearly every skincare formula these days — it can help in conditions ranging from acne to dermatitis, from general skincare to improving the appearance of healthy mature skin. Sea Buckthorn has even been studied for the protection of astronauts’ skin from the powerful raise beyond the Earth’s atmosphere — how’s that for a recommendation?

Other additions to your formula outside the realm of common aromatherapy include fat-soluble vitamins. Vitamin E in its natural form can even be squeezed from a capsule — be sure to find it labeled “natural”, as the synthetic form is considered not all that good for you. The fat-soluble form of vitamin C is becoming a very popular skin care ingredient as well. Found as ascorbyl palmitate or “Ester-C”, you can open up the dry capsules of powder and add this to your blend.

All your “active-ingredients” will be based in carrier oils. These are cold-processed seed or nut oils carefully made for therapeutic applications. The most useful for after-sun formula are jojoba, avocado, apricot kernel, tamanu, and rosehip seed oils. Jojoba, avocado, apricot kernel are soothing, hydrating, and nutritive. Tamanu and rosehip seed are specialty skin care oils are particularly suited to this use. Tamanu is mentioned in the medical aromatherapy literature as called for in various wound healing and skin care recipes; Rosehip seed has been the subject of numerous studies, helping create healthy skin numerous and diverse conditions. Rosehip has been specifically indicated for reduction of appearance of fine lines from sun over exposure.

Once you’ve chosen which essential oils and carrier oils you’d like to use, just add ten to fifteen drops of each essential oil per ounce of carrier oil mixture. The important thing to consider is not going over thirty-five drops total of essential oils in each ounce of your final product — the reason being that the essential oils are so potent, that they can become irritating if used at too high a concentration.

Here’s an example recipe: Make 4 ounces of base using one third apricot kernel, one third tamanu, and one-third rosehip seed (you can simply estimate each in an empty 4 ounce bottle). To this, add 56 drops lavender, 28 drops blue tansy, sea buckthorn and sandalwood — include 15 drops of vitamin E and 2 grams of ascorbyl palmitate for that extra nutraceutical enhancement. You can substitute or add any other essential oil you like, noting that in this formula, 28 drops equals a 1% concentration (and the essential oil concentration is already at 4%). While simple, these formulas will reduce inflammation and quench oxidative radical activity in your skin. These oils are gentle enough for family members of all ages, though for the very young ones use only a quarter as much essential oil in the recipe.

Is Cardio Destroying Your Progress?

July 6th, 2010
Comments Off

Cardiovascular exercise is a great tool for enhancing fat loss. And it has many other benefits for your body, including an increase in the size of your left ventricle.

However, if done incorrectly, cardio can put a huge dent in your progress.

So here is how to optimize your cardio routine:

1. Don’t do it for too long: Once you go over the ninety minute mark your body starts to secrete massive amounts of cortisol. And cortisol breaks down muscle while simultaneously decreasing immunity. And you really don’t need more than 30 minutes at a time here.

2. Don’t always do high intensity cardio: Yes, high intensity cardio burns more calories, but it also causes more muscle damage. Thus, if you do too much high intensity cardio you run the risk of not recovering properly form your resistance training sessions.

3. Don’t stagnate: If you simply do the same intensity day in and day out you will not get continual results. You need to constantly push yourself a little more than before. Do this and you will keep on getting results. And nobody wants to stagnate here.

4. Enjoy what you do: You don’t have to do cardio in the gym. In fact, anything that gets your heart rate up counts as cardio. So pick the activity that you enjoy most whether it be hiking or biking and stick with it. Just make sure you progress levels of intensity.

5. Don’t train on an empty stomach: The idea that cardio on an empty stomach burns more total fat is a myth. For maximum fat loss you want to burn more total calories. And training with fuel in your body will allow you to burn more total calories.

6. Stay away from high impact cardio: Massive doses of running are horrible for the knees and hips. So if you have knee issues running should be out of the question. Look for something low impact to keep your joints healthy.

Doing cardio the wrong way can do more harm than good. So make sure you take heed on the advice in this article sooner rather than later!

When You Shouldn’t Do Circuit Training

July 5th, 2010
Comments Off

The exercise science is very clear here, circuit training is probably the most effective type of training for fat loss.

However, even though it’s so effective, it may not be the best type of training for you.

Thus, here is why circuit training might not be for you:

1. If you have an injury: Do not try to push through the pain here. Circuit training is very intense and requires lots of focus. If you try to push through an injury you run the risk of making it much worse. So focus on fixing the injury before doing any circuits.

2. If you are a beginner: It’s critical that you learn each movement before trying to do a bunch of movements in a circuit fashion. You see, learning a movement incorrectly from the beginning can create some nasty side effects down the road.

3. If you want to increase strength: Strength is best increased with heavy weights and lower repetitions, and circuits don’t allow you to do this. So if you want to increase strength follow a strength training program, not a circuit training program.

4. If you have a postural distortion: Postural distortions need to be addressed with very specific exercises and stretches. And if you don’t address them and simply start doing circuits, you can make them worse. So make sure you fix the imbalance first.

5. If you want to increase power: Increasing power involves doing exercises at very high speeds. Unfortunately, doing a circuit at very high speeds isn’t very safe. You are better off focusing on one exercise at a time if you are trying to increase power.

6. If you don’t like them: It is possible to lose weight or get in shape by not doing circuits. And if you don’t like doing circuits you are probably not going to stick with a program that is circuit based. In this case, your chances of getting in shape are greater if you do something sustainable.

Circuit training does burn a lot of calories and it’s very functional in terms of daily living. But despite these benefits, it’s not for everyone!
